Understanding the Need for Monitoring

Google PageSpeed Insights (PSI) offers a detailed performance analysis of your website, identifying areas for improvement. However, relying solely on manual checks is problematic. Website performance can fluctuate due to various factors such as server load, content updates, and third-party services. Continuous monitoring allows you to:
Proactively identify performance issues: Detect slowdowns before they impact your users.
Track performance improvements: Monitor the effectiveness of optimization efforts.
Receive alerts for critical issues: Be notified immediately when performance drops below a defined threshold.
Identify performance regressions after updates: Ensure new content or changes don't negatively affect speed.
Gain historical performance data: Analyze trends and identify long-term patterns.

Types of Google PageSpeed Insights Monitoring Plugins

Several approaches exist for integrating PageSpeed Insights monitoring into your workflow. These can be broadly categorized into:

1. Browser Extensions: These extensions directly integrate into your web browser, providing quick access to PSI scores and reports. While convenient for quick checks, they usually lack the advanced features of dedicated monitoring tools.

Examples include (Note: Availability and functionality may change, always check the relevant app store): Simple browser extensions that offer a button to quickly run a PSI test on the current page.

2. Dedicated Monitoring Services: These services offer robust monitoring capabilities, including scheduled checks, alert notifications, and detailed historical data. They often integrate with other tools and provide comprehensive performance dashboards. They often cost money, but provide professional level monitoring.

Examples (features and pricing vary, research carefully): Many popular website monitoring services (such as Pingdom, Uptime Robot, Datadog, etc.) include PageSpeed Insights data in their reporting and alerting features. These services often use their own APIs to access and process the PSI data, providing a streamlined experience.

3. Custom Solutions: For advanced users with programming skills, creating a custom solution using the PageSpeed Insights API is possible. This allows for highly tailored monitoring and integration with existing systems. This requires programming knowledge and understanding of the PSI API.

Choosing the Right Plugin or Service

Selecting the appropriate monitoring solution depends on your specific needs and technical expertise. Consider these factors:
Frequency of monitoring: How often do you need to check your website's performance?
Alerting requirements: Do you need notifications for specific performance thresholds?
Reporting and analysis: What level of detail and historical data do you require?
Integration with other tools: Do you need integration with existing analytics platforms or dashboards?
Budget: Free browser extensions offer basic functionality, while dedicated services often require a subscription.

Setting up a Monitoring Plugin (Example using a Dedicated Service)

The exact setup process varies depending on the chosen service. However, the general steps usually include:
Sign up for an account: Create an account with your chosen monitoring service.
Add your website: Provide the URL of the website you want to monitor.
Configure monitoring settings: Specify the monitoring frequency, alert thresholds, and other relevant settings. Many services will allow you to configure the specific PageSpeed Insights metrics you're interested in tracking (e.g., First Contentful Paint, Largest Contentful Paint, Cumulative Layout Shift).
Set up alerts: Define the conditions that trigger alerts (e.g., score below a certain threshold).
Review reports: Analyze the collected performance data and identify areas for improvement.

Interpreting Google PageSpeed Insights Data

Understanding the data provided by PSI is crucial for effective optimization. Pay close attention to:
Overall score: A general indication of your website's performance.
Field data: Real-world performance data from actual users.
Lab data: Simulated performance data under controlled conditions.
Opportunities: Specific recommendations for improvement.
Diagnostics: Potential issues hindering performance.
